When you get a quote for pressure washing, a few key things change the total. The biggest factor is the surface area—a full driveway takes more time and supplies than a small walkway. We also look at how much buildup is there. Heavy oil stains, years of layered dirt, or thick mold require specialized cleaning agents and extra scrubbing, which adds to the labor. Accessibility matters too; if we have to move heavy furniture or navigate tight spots, that impacts the effort involved.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

Pressure washing guns require careful handling to be effective and safe. Using the wrong pressure or nozzle can easily damage surfaces common in Greeley, such as wood decks or painted siding. Licensed, insured pros have the training to select the right settings for each material, ensuring a thorough clean without harm.
For washing a car, a lower-pressure setting and a wider fan nozzle are generally recommended. High pressure can damage car paint and seals. Licensed, insured pros typically focus on larger home exteriors, but if you're considering DIY, it's crucial to use a machine with adjustable pressure and to be very cautious.
A pressure washing hose needs to be specifically designed to handle high water pressure, often reinforced with steel braiding. Standard garden hoses are not suitable and can burst. The length and diameter of the hose also impact the performance of the pressure washer unit being used.
